Enchilada Sauce Best Ever

Prep Time:5 mins
Cook Time:10 mins
Total Time:15 mins
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
  • 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 3 tablespoons chili powder
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 0.5 teaspoon sal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ional for spice)
  • 2 tablespoons tomato paste
  • 2 cups chicken or vegetable broth

Directions

Step 1

Heat the vegetable oil in a medium saucepan over medium heat.

Step 2

Add the all-purpose flour to the oil and whisk constantly for 1-2 minutes to create a roux. The mixture should be smooth and lightly golden, but do not let it burn.

Step 3

Stir in the chili powder, ground cumin, garlic powder, onion powder, dried oregano, salt, and cayenne pepper (if using). Whisk for 30 seconds to bloom the spices, releasing their full flavor.

Step 4

Add the tomato paste and whisk until fully combined with the spice mixture.

Step 5

Slowly pour in the chicken or vegetable broth while continuously whisking to avoid lumps. Ensure the mixture is smooth.

Step 6

Bring the sauce to a gentle simmer. Reduce the heat to low and let it cook for 5-6 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the sauce thickens to your desired consistency.

Step 7

Taste the sauce and adjust seasoning as needed (you may want to add a pinch more salt or chili powder for additional flavor).

Step 8

Remove from heat and let the sauce cool slightly before using.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days.
